Counseling For All Ages

Jack J. and Gary I. Sarver Counseling Center

Mental health support is more crucial than ever during the COVID-19 pandemic. Issues related to social isolation, stress, relationship issues, anxiety, and depression are brought to the forefront and often require the assistance of a professional. JFCS is here to provide therapeutic support in-person, online, or by phone to anyone in Arizona who needs it.

We provide individual, couples, family, and group counseling services to people of all ages depending on the unique needs of each child, teen, adult, family, or older adult. We now have expanded evening & Saturday hours.

Our licensed, expert and compassionate therapists treat a variety of issues, including:

● Trauma & PTSD
● Depression & Anxiety
● Relationships/Marriage
● Domestic Violence
● Grief & Loss
● End of Life
● Eating Disorders
● Substance Use
● Conflict Resolution
● Child Behavioral Issues

Our therapists offer a variety of evidence-based treatments, such as EMDR, CBT, Somatic, Systemic Family Therapy, Parent/Child Relationship Therapy, DBT skills, and play therapy.

JFCS is contracted with all three of the AHCCCS health plans to provide office-based counseling services to AHCCCS eligible children, adults, and families. JFCS also accepts traditional Medicare and has a self-pay option for individuals not eligible for state and federally funded insurance. Those who qualify may also received counseling free of charge.

JFCS therapists and other staff provide behavioral health care and social services to people of all faiths, age groups, and economic backgrounds, regardless of their ability to pay.
